Post-conviction relief is a legal process that allows individuals who have been convicted of a crime to challenge their conviction or sentence based on issues that were not part of the trial record. Unlike a direct appeal, which reviews errors made during the trial, post-conviction petitions address new evidence or constitutional violations that could not have been raised earlier.
-
Newly discovered evidence: DNA results, confessions by another party, or evidence that was withheld by the prosecution or police.
Ineffective assistance of counsel: If your attorney failed to investigate, present key evidence, or otherwise provided substandard representation.
Prosecutorial misconduct: Evidence that the prosecution withheld exculpatory evidence or engaged in other unfair practices.
Constitutional violations: Any infringement of your rights during the investigation, trial, or sentencing.
Changes in the law: Rarely, new legal decisions may provide grounds for relief if they create new constitutional rights.
